POSITION: Group Leader – School Year Only
DEPARTMENT: Youth Services
LOCATION: P.S. 241 Emma. L Johnston ADDRESS: 976 President Ave, Brooklyn, NY, 11225
REPORTS TO: Program Director, Program Assistant Director
SALARY: $20/hour based on experience and credentials
DATES: September 2024 – June 2026
SCHEDULE: Monday – Friday 2:00 pm – 6:00 pm, may be modified based on program needs. Open availability needed School Holiday breaks, 8:00 am until 6:00 pm. This position is performance based and is also contingent on funding availability.
JOB SUMMARY: As part of our Youth Services Department ’ s vision: all Youth Services Staff will assist in promoting growth, leadership and positive self-image in all young people at all of our Grand Street Settlement sites. Group Leaders will promote and develop a safe and engaging learning environment for youth. Homework help, recreational activities, literacy and Math lessons are integral parts of this activity. In the end, students will be able to maintain an academic focus while engaging in hands-on learning with classmates and fellow peers.
E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E AND SKILL REQUIREMENTS:
High School diploma a must, college degree preferred Youth development experience required Must have experience teaching and designing curricula Previous experience working with diverse young people Three (3) or more years ’ experience & expertise working with youth (volunteer experience is acceptable). Three (3) or more years ’ experience coaching, instructing, or facilitating curriculum-based lessons (to youth preferred). Ideal candidate is personable, energetic, & enthusiastic. Candidate must successfully complete the following: NYSDOH Fingerprinting Screening; New York State Clearance Review Background Check; 3 Reference Checks; Physical w/ updated TB Test (Fees may apply) If offered the position, must submit $25 fee for NY State Clearance Review Valid CPR/AED Pro certification through recognized accrediting body preferred. Valid First Aid/RTE certification through recognized accrediting body preferred. Candidates must be able to communicate effectively with all students while remaining professional at all times and be able to motivate the students while setting an example in all areas, including responsibility, timeliness, organization, attendance and most importantly, professionalism. 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
Must complete 15 hours of trainings as per school- age child care requirements within the first three months of hire and attend two mandatory agency-wide Professional Development trainings Problem solve and intervene directly with youth in groups Maintain adequate staff to participant supervision during all activities and trips Design and implement unit-based curriculums Must facilitate group management and activities based on daily activities Work collaboratively with co-workers Know and follow daily in-house, school pick up, trip schedules and procedures Create a group culture of positive group cohesiveness Must be able to supervise a group of children and participate in activities and trips; provide and maintain a safe working environment.
